It is a comprehensive review of theorizing and empirical research that can serve as a reference and starting point for additional research on the theory.Transactional leadership is primarily based on processes and control, and requires a strict management structure. Transformational leadership, on the other hand, focuses on inspiring others to follow, and it requires a high degree of coordination, communication, and cooperation. Feb 25, 2022 · Burns described transformational leadership as a process where “leaders and followers raise one another to higher levels of morale and motivation.”. Leadership studies scholar Bernard Bass expanded Burns’ conception of transformational leadership in the mid-1980s and applied it to organizational management. Transformational leadership is achieved by the specific actions of leaders. First, leaders take the initiative in establishing and making a commitment to relationships with followers. This effort includes the creation of formal, ongoing mechanisms that promote two-way communication and the exchange of information and ideas.

A transformational leader: Is a model of integrity and fairness. Sets clear goals. Has high expectations. Encourages others. Provides support and recognition. Stirs the emotions of people. Gets people to look beyond their self-interest. Inspires people to reach for the improbable.
